Synthetic rubber roof services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of roofing systems made from durable rubber materials designed to withstand the elements. These roofing systems are often composed of synthetic membranes that provide a seamless, waterproof barrier for flat or low-slope roofs. Contractors skilled in this service can help property owners choose the right type of synthetic rubber roofing, ensure proper installation, and address any issues that may arise over time. This type of roofing is valued for its flexibility, resistance to cracking, and ability to create a continuous protective layer across the entire roof surface.
This service is particularly effective for solving common roofing problems such as leaks, ponding water, or deteriorating roofing materials. Over time, exposure to weather, temperature fluctuations, and UV rays can cause traditional roofing materials to weaken or develop cracks. Synthetic rubber roofs are designed to be highly resistant to these issues, helping to prevent water infiltration and structural damage. When a roof shows signs of aging, such as bubbling, cracking, or persistent leaks, a synthetic rubber roofing solution can restore the integrity of the structure and extend the roof’s lifespan.
Properties that typically use synthetic rubber roof services include commercial buildings, apartment complexes, and some residential flat-roofed homes. These roofs are well-suited for structures with large, flat surfaces that require a reliable, waterproof covering. The overview below groups typical Synthetic Rubber Roof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Augusta, ME.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or synthetic rubber roof repairs in Augusta, ME range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or sealing j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and roof size.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this spectrum.
Partial Replacements - Replacing sections of a synthetic rubber roof gener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ex partial replacements can approach $4,000, with most projects falling in the middle of this range based on size and accessibility.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ete synthetic rubber roof replacements in Augusta typically cost between $5,000 and $12,000. Many full replacements land in the $6,000 to $10,000 range, though larger or more intricate projects can exceed $12,000.
Maintenance & Coatings - Applying protective coatings or performing routine maintenance can cost from $500 to $2,500. These projects are often on the lower end of the spectrum, with fewer jobs reaching above $2,000 depending on the roof's size and condition.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of synthetic rubber roofing? Synthetic rubber roofing offers durability, flexibility, and resistance to weather conditions, making it suitable for various building types in Augusta, ME.
How long does a synthetic rubber roof typically last? While lifespan can vary, synthetic rubber roofs generally provide reliable performance for 20 years or more when installed and maintained properly by local contractors.
Can synthetic rubber roofing be installed on existing roofs? Yes, many local service providers can install synthetic rubber roofing over existing roofs, provided the surface meets certain conditions.
Is synthetic rubber roofing suitable for different building types? Synthetic rubber roofing is versatile and can be used on commercial, residential, and industrial structures in Augusta, ME.
What maintenance is required for synthetic rubber roofs? Synthetic rubber roofs typically require minimal maintenance, such as regular inspections and cleaning to ensure longevity and performance by local contractors.
